Key Benefits of Initial Public Offerings (IPOs)

Access to Capital

One of the most significant advantages of an Initial Public Offering (IPO) is the ability to raise substantial capital. By offering shares to the public, companies can secure funding far beyond what private investors or venture capitalists typically provide. This influx of capital can be transformative, enabling businesses to fund expansion plans, invest in research and development, or reduce existing debt. For growing companies, an IPO can provide the financial resources needed to compete on a global scale, enter new markets, or develop innovative products and services. This access to capital isn’t just a one-time event; once public, companies can more easily raise additional funds through secondary offerings if needed, providing ongoing financial flexibility.

Enhanced Credibility and Brand Awareness

Going public through an IPO can significantly boost a company’s profile and credibility in the marketplace. The process of becoming a publicly traded company involves rigorous financial scrutiny and regulatory compliance, which can enhance the company’s reputation for transparency and reliability. This increased visibility often leads to greater brand recognition among consumers, potential business partners, and industry peers. Media coverage surrounding an IPO can provide valuable marketing exposure, potentially increasing customer interest and sales. Furthermore, the prestige associated with being a public company can open doors to new business opportunities, partnerships, and talent acquisition. This enhanced credibility can be particularly beneficial in industries where trust and reputation play a crucial role in success.

Liquidity and Employee Incentives

An IPO provides liquidity for company founders, early investors, and employees who hold stock options. This ability to easily convert shares into cash can be a powerful motivator and reward for those who have contributed to the company’s growth. For employees, the potential to own publicly traded stock in their company can serve as a strong incentive for performance and loyalty. This alignment of employee and shareholder interests can foster a culture of ownership and long-term commitment within the organization. Additionally, being a public company can make it easier to use stock as currency for acquisitions, providing strategic advantages in corporate growth and expansion. The increased liquidity also allows for more accurate valuation of the company, which can be beneficial for future financial transactions or partnerships.

When You Might Need an Attorney for Initial Public Offerings (IPOs)

Initial Public Offerings (IPOs) represent a pivotal moment in a company’s growth trajectory, marking the transition from private to public ownership. This significant step is often considered when a business has reached a stage of maturity and seeks to raise substantial capital for expansion, debt repayment, or funding new initiatives. Companies might explore an IPO when they’ve established a strong market presence, demonstrated consistent revenue growth, and have a clear vision for future development. Additionally, IPOs can provide an exit strategy for early investors and founders, allowing them to monetize their stakes in the company. However, the decision to go public is complex and requires careful consideration of market conditions, regulatory requirements, and the company’s readiness to handle the increased scrutiny and reporting obligations that come with being a publicly traded entity.

While IPOs offer numerous benefits, they also present challenges that require expert legal guidance. The process involves navigating complex securities laws, preparing extensive documentation, and ensuring compliance with regulatory bodies such as the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). Companies considering an IPO should carefully evaluate their financial health, market position, and long-term goals before embarking on this journey. It’s crucial to have a team of experienced legal professionals who can provide comprehensive advice on structuring the offering, drafting the prospectus, and managing potential risks.
